Déjà Foo

What is Déjà Foo?


1.

The peculiar feeling that you get when programming, leading you to believe that you've written the particular code or program that you are currently working on, before.

After refactoring his game engine for the fourth time, Vincent was struck with a distinct, uncomfortable sense of déjà foo.

See coding, refactor, programming
